Welcome aboard. This memo covers the pending price adjustment for legacy customers on the Bramwick Systems maintenance plans. Contracts signed before the Fenner platform migration have remained at original rates for six years, and margins on those accounts are now below target. The proposed increase averages nine percent, phased over two billing cycles, with notice letters drafted by the accounts team. Customer retention modeling suggests minimal attrition. The confidential note on the broader plan appears directly below.

board note of tawip-fajop: Lamwynix Holdings is in early talks to buy Tammirax Works for about $473.8 million. The Istax launch date is November 23, and nothing goes to the press before then. Legal wants the Aldielek Partners term sheet countersigned before May 19.

**Management Meeting Minutes — Commission Scheme**

Present: Oakhurst leadership team. Revised commission scheme approved for Q2 rollout across the Vellam product line. Tiered rates replace flat 4%. Clawback on cancelled contracts within 90 days. Finance to model payroll impact by month-end. No exceptions for legacy accounts. Comms to reps via branch leads only. The confidential note for finance appears below.

management briefing: Headcount on the Belix team goes from 60 to 93 by the end of November. Gross margin on Belix came in at 23 percent against a plan of 47 percent.

## Artifact Signing — Inventory Reconciliation Job

The nightly reconciliation job for Stockline now signs its output manifests before upload. Unsigned manifests are rejected by the Ledgerbox ingest as of build 412. Two mismatches last week traced to a stale key on the runner pool; rotated Tuesday. Action for sync: confirm all runners pull the current key at job start. The active signing key for the reconciliation pipeline is as follows.

signing key of yafop-taguf = bky3_Kre